Do SLRs Make Compact Digital Cameras Obsolete?
Print This Article Ezine Publisher Send To Friends Add To Favorites Post A Comment Suggest Topic Report Author
CloseRecommend This Article
From:
To:
Message:

One could argue, that digital SLR cameras are the ultimate evolution of the digital cameras world. Even of the non-digital cameras world. I know, that would have incited a riot amongst the purely film camera mavens just a few years ago. But, as their number slowly dwindle and they become assimilated by the ranks of digital camera enthusiasts, that fear becomes non existent.

Even though SLRs are the superior camera, it seems that the compact digital camera just won't go away. While the biggest argument for that has to be the price, that gap is slowly closing. While all digital cameras have gotten cheaper, in terms of how much they offer for consumer, non have dropped as much as the SLR. A good entry level SLR, is not cheaper than what a paid for my first compact digital camera. That's quite a difference.

One of the hurdles to digital SLR cameras in the past, was the learning curve required to know how to use one. Digital technology has been slowly eroding that barrier over the years, till it is barely non existent. Knowing how to set your shutter speed, your aperture, your ISO, your white balance and whatever, is not so much a big deal anymore. At least not with automatic digital settings. Just like their little cousins the compact cameras, SLR cameras now have all those settings and more. What this means, is that you can take your brand new SLR out of the box, stick in a memory card, and switch the dial to portrait, sport, landscape or whatever, and start taking pictures.

It's as simple as that. Really. The extra bonus with the SLRs, is that if down the road your feeling braver, and want to take off the auto setting training wheels your welcome to do so. There are more manual settings to play with on the average SLR, then you will find on the best compact digital cameras. Plus the quality of your pictures will truly astound you.

Getting the perfect camera, is never an easy thing, especially with the way digital technology is constantly changing.

Fortunately, there are plenty of helpful websites online, that can narrow down your search and help you find the camera with all the features important to you.
